One of the earliest written references to Cider can be found in the Wycliffe ‘Cider’ Bible, printed in the early 15th Century. The Bible gets its name from the translation of the verse ‘For he (John the Baptist) shall be great in the sight of the Lord, and shall drink neither wine nor strong drink...’. The Cider Bible uses the word ‘cider’ (sidir) for strong drink and it can be viewed today in Hereford Cathedral’s Chained Library.

Mitchell F&D Limited Wins Again!

June 21 2011



 

After his recent success at the long-established Hereford International Cider and Perry Competition in May, Peter Mitchell has also picked-up a number of other awards – including “Best in Show” - at the prestigious Three Counties International Cider & Perry competition at the Three Counties Show this month. Other prizes awarded were: Best in Worcestershire, a First Prize for his in-bottle fermented perry and a second prize for a single variety perry, in the “Medium & Sweet Perry” category.

Previously at the Hereford competition, Peter was awarded “Overall Champion”, won a first prize for his perry and also third prizes for his medium cider and for product packaging & presentation.

Peter started making cider in 1982 and since then ran the award winning Hindlip Cider at Worcester College of Agriculture until it was closed about 10 years ago. During the time at the college, he established and, for many years, ran the internationally recognised cider making courses.

Subsequently, and based on his highly regarded reputation across the world, Peter established his own training and advisory company for cider & perry production and continues to operate and expand the services on offer through the “Cider & Perry Academy” (http://www.cider-academy.co.uk).

Although a proud resident of Pershore, the current base for the cider & perry making courses is at The Orchard Centre at Hartpury in Gloucestershire. It is here that Peter has his own demonstration commercial production facility, which produces a range of value-added orchard fruit products marketed under the “Out of The Orchard” brand (http://www.outoftheorchard.co.uk). The current product range includes cider, perry, juices and speciality vinegars.

As Peter is often heard to say: “In my line of training and supporting others in their cider & perry making endeavours, it is so important that I practice what I preach and preach what I practice! As I learnt many years ago whilst working at Hindlip, unless I can actually do something well then I have no right to teach others how to do so”. Certainly these recent accolades are a testament to this.
